Cylindrical coordinates
Cylindrical coordinates locate a point by specifying its distance
r
from the
z-axis,
its angle
q
with the positive
x-axis,
and its usual
z-coordinate.
They are a mix of polar coordinates
(r, q)
in the
xy-plane,
and one rectangular coordinate
z.
These cylindrical coordinates are written
P = (r,q,
z).
